Title: Identification of cell type specific ACE2 modifiers by CRISPR screening.
Screen Details:
- Screen Rationale : Increased/decreased ACE2 cell surface abundance
- Cell Type : Hepatoma Cell Line [BTO:0000578]
- Cell Line : HuH-7 [BTO:0001950, CELLOSAURUS:CVCL_0336, DEPMAP:ACH-000480]
- Phenotype : Protein/peptide Distribution [APO:0000209]
- Library : GECKO v2 [AddGene] | Type: CRISPRn | Format: Pool | Enzyme: Cas9 | Methodology: Knockout
- Analysis Method : MaGeCK | Number of Hits: 44 | Full Dataset Size: 21,661
- Experimental Setup : Timecourse | Duration: 14 Days | MOI: ~ 0.3
- Significance : Authors have indicated that results with Score.1 (Rank) < 23.0 OR Score.3 (Rank) < 23.0 are to be considered significant. These results are indicated by '' in the HIT column of the table below.
Notes:
- A genome-wide CRISPR screen was carried out in liver-derived HuH7 cells to identify cell type specific positive and negative regulators of ACE2 surface abundance. The authors listed the top ranked gene hits in Table S1.
